There was a problem hiding this comment.
Validated — {{else}} was not supported. The template renderer (renderMarkdownTemplate) had no {{else}} handling, so when the condition was truthy the entire body (including {{else}} text and the verbose branch) was kept as literal output. Both branches would appear in the prompt, and {{else}} would show up as raw text.
Fixed in commit 3aac568: renderMarkdownTemplate now splits the block body on {{else}} and keeps only the appropriate branch based on the condition's truthiness.

Pull request overview
Implements a prompt_style A/B experiment for the daily-community-attribution workflow by adding concise/verbose prompt variants and extending the prompt templating engine to support {{#else}} / {{#endif}} and simple equality expressions in {{#if ...}} conditions.
Changes:
- Add
experiments: prompt_style: [concise, verbose]to the workflow and wrap major prompt sections with{{#if ...}} / {{#else}} / {{#endif}}. - Extend the template renderer to recognize
{{#else}}branches and{{#endif}}closers (keeping{{/if}}as an alternate). - Add
isTruthy()support + tests forlhs == "rhs"/!=-style conditions and tests for{{#else}}/{{#endif}}rendering; regenerate the workflow lockfile to include experiment selection steps.
